Residential Electricity Rates in Valmeyer
Residential electricity prices in Valmeyer, IL in June 2026 averaged approximately 19.89 cents per kilowatthour (¢/kWh), which was about 8% more than the national average rate of 18.34 ¢/kWh (June 2026). [1]

Residential Natural Gas Rates in Valmeyer
Residential natural gas prices in Valmeyer in June 2026 averaged 19.71 dollars per thousand cubic feet ($/Mcf), which was approximately 18% less than the national average rate of 24.09 $/Mcf (June 2026). [2]
